Dragonfly Activity

Dragonfly Fusible Webbing (Small)

Suitable for:

Primary levels

Materials:

Paper Magiclay, Shimmer Paint, Coloured Stocking Pieces, Craft Aluminium Wire, Metallic Wire Cord, Plastic Beads, Metallic Yarn, Ostrich Wool, PVA, Bulldog Clips, Wooden Beads, Fusible Webbing, Nylon Wings, Rub n Buff, Shimmer Cellophane & Metallic Jersey

How to Make a Fusible Webbing Dragonfly:

1. Create a dragonfly body using Paper Magiclay and adorn it with horns, spikes etc. by manipulating the Magiclay and pressing them on to the body.

2. Press in the Wooden Beads where the eyes will be placed and press in holes for the Stocking wings/Nylon Wings. Set aside to dry.

3. Nylon Wings: Paint the wings with Shimmer Paint and when dry fuse pieces of Metallic Jersey and Shimmer Cellophane to the wings using Fusible Webbing and an iron.

4. Stocking Wings: Make the wings using Craft Aluminium Wire shaped into a wing shape. Stretch a length of Coloured Stocking over the wire and secure it at the base with PVA. Clamp this end with a Bulldog Clip until it is dry.

5. Paint the dragonfly with Shimmer Paint and set aside to dry.

6. Glue on the eyes, wings, antennae, tongue etc. Apply Rub n Buff to the painted body.

7. Wrap Metallic Yarn where appropriate.

8. Stick in lengths of wire to create the six legs.
